Job description
Overview

Solicitor - Dispute Resolution - Cheltenham - NQ-2 Years PQE

Location: Cheltenham

Type of Role: Permanent, Full-time (with some hybrid flexibility)

Salary: £50,000 to £65,000 (dependent on experience)

A leading UK law firm is seeking a Solicitor with NQ-2 years' post-qualification experience to join its high-performing Dispute Resolution team in Cheltenham. This is an excellent opportunity to develop your career in a collaborative environment, working on high-quality matters for national and international clients across sectors including banking, property, technology, and sport.

The Role

You'll be responsible for advising on a broad range of commercial disputes, including:

  • Banking and financial litigation
  • Contractual and corporate disputes
  • Property-related claims
  • Liaising with clients, counsel, and other professionals
  • Supporting a specialist team culture
  • Maintaining high professional standards and compliance
  • Participating in business development initiatives
Candidate Requirements

This role is suited to a qualified solicitor with:

  • NQ-2 years PQE in commercial dispute resolution
  • Experience gained during training or post-qualification
  • Strong technical and drafting sk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al abilities
  • Confidence in managing matters independently and collaboratively
  • High attention to detail and accuracy
  • Motivation, organisation, and a proactive mindset
